Output e4d6ebedd8b8d12fdf636952d993cc6fe565df1c4be38668753dfd11e236ee50:25

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 2f31bbec4fa6145e456a1f547338221eff8d17df
address
bc1q9ucmhmz05c29u3t2ra28xwpzrmlc697l6ak5gd
transaction
e4d6ebedd8b8d12fdf636952d993cc6fe565df1c4be38668753dfd11e236ee50